Gaming is rapidly coming upon crossroads of major change, how might it impact the fighting game community?

from EventHubs Podcast · host Jonathan Grey, John Guerrero

  With the major reveals that have been rolling out for the next generation of gaming consoles it's becoming quickly apparent that the way we play, pay for, and consume video games is all but certainly about to change in some drastic ways, and so Catalyst and I examine what this might mean for the FGC. Plus we compare what we know about the PS5 and the Xbox Series X, talk about Bandai Namco's expert handling of one of Master Roshi's more sensitive personality points, and talk more Seth in Street Fighter 5. Timestamps 01:43 - The Netflix of gaming 16:02 - Potential impact on the FGC (DLC issues seem imminent) 30:33 - Rumors that PS5 may already behind (Resident Evil 8) 41:23 - Bandai includes just a tad of Master Roshi's perverse nature in Dragon Ball FighterZ 46:29 - Is Seth being overrated?
